Speaking on Undisputed, Bayless went all-in on Joel Embiid of the Philadelphia 76ers.
“I’m going to say it again, Joel Embiid is better than Nikola Jokic. Any day, night, and any overtime, I’m taking Embiid,” Bayless said.
There is definitely a strong argument to be made for Embiid in this situation.
He is clearly having an amazing season so far.
Embiid is producing 33.1 points, 10.2 rebounds, and 4.1 assists a game.
His field goal percentage is a stunning 53.7% as well.
But compare that to Jokic: 24.7 points, 11.5 rebounds, and 10.1 assists on 63.2%.
